Home
last modified time | relevance | path

Searched defs:iovec (Results 1 – 20 of 20) sorted by relevance

/linux/tools/include/nolibc/sys/
H A Duio.h22 ssize_t sys_readv(int fd, const struct iovec *iovec, int count) in sys_readv()
28 ssize_t readv(int fd, const struct iovec *iovec, int count) in readv()
37 ssize_t sys_writev(int fd, const struct iovec *iovec, int count) in sys_writev()
43 ssize_t writev(int fd, const struct iovec *iovec, int count) in writev()
/linux/include/uapi/linux/
H A Duio.h17 struct iovec struct
19 void __user *iov_base; /* BSD uses caddr_t (1003.1g requires void *) */
20 __kernel_size_t iov_len; /* Must be size_t (1003.1g) */
/linux/tools/testing/vsock/
H A Dvsock_uring_test.c65 struct iovec *iovec; in vsock_io_uring_client() local
145 struct iovec iovec; in vsock_io_uring_server() local
H A Dvsock_test_zerocopy.c155 struct iovec *iovec; in test_client() local
H A Dutil.c660 struct iovec *iovec; in alloc_test_iovec() local
712 struct iovec *iovec, int iovnum) in free_test_iovec()
/linux/drivers/vhost/
H A Dvringh.c1033 struct iovec *iovec; member
1074 struct iovec *iovec = ivec->iov.iovec; in iotlb_translate() local
1106 struct iovec iovec[IOTLB_IOV_STRIDE]; in copy_from_iotlb() member
1153 struct iovec iovec[IOTLB_IOV_STRIDE]; in copy_to_iotlb() member
1200 struct iovec iovec[1]; in getu16_iotlb() member
1236 struct iovec iovec; in putu16_iotlb() member
/linux/drivers/xen/xenbus/
H A Dxenbus_xs.c317 const struct kvec *iovec, in xs_talkv()
374 struct kvec iovec; in xs_single() local
497 struct kvec iovec[2]; in xenbus_write() local
/linux/drivers/infiniband/hw/hfi1/
H A Dpin_system.c349 struct user_sdma_iovec *iovec, in add_system_iovec_to_sdma_packet()
403 struct user_sdma_iovec *iovec, in hfi1_add_pages_to_sdma_packet()
H A Duser_sdma.c276 struct iovec *iovec, unsigned long dim, in hfi1_user_sdma_process_request()
680 struct user_sdma_iovec *iovec = NULL; in user_sdma_send_pkts() local
/linux/fs/xfs/
H A Dxfs_attr_item.c950 const struct kvec *iovec, in xfs_attri_validate_name_iovec()
975 const struct kvec *iovec, in xfs_attri_validate_value_iovec()
H A Dxfs_buf_item.c93 struct kvec *iovec) in xfs_buf_log_check_iovec()
/linux/io_uring/
H A Drsrc.h136 io_vec_reset_iovec(struct iou_vec * iv,struct iovec * iovec,unsigned nr) io_vec_reset_iovec() argument
H A Dmock_file.c68 const struct iovec __user *iovec; in io_cmd_copy_regbuf() local
H A Drsrc.c1324 io_vec_fill_bvec(int ddir,struct iov_iter * iter,struct io_mapped_ubuf * imu,struct iovec * iovec,unsigned nr_iovs,struct iou_vec * vec) io_vec_fill_bvec() argument
1393 io_vec_fill_kern_bvec(int ddir,struct iov_iter * iter,struct io_mapped_ubuf * imu,struct iovec * iovec,unsigned nr_iovs,struct iou_vec * vec) io_vec_fill_kern_bvec() argument
[all...]
/linux/tools/testing/selftests/mm/
H A Dprocess_madv.c48 static ssize_t sys_process_madvise(int pidfd, const struct iovec *iovec, in sys_process_madvise()
H A Dguard-regions.c125 static ssize_t sys_process_madvise(int pidfd, const struct iovec *iovec, in sys_process_madvise()
/linux/include/linux/
H A Dvringh.h133 struct iovec *iovec, unsigned num) in vringh_iov_init()
H A Dio_uring_types.h133 struct iovec *iovec; member
/linux/fs/
H A Daio.c1545 struct iovec **iovec, bool vectored, bool compat, in aio_setup_rw()
1583 struct iovec inline_vecs[UIO_FASTIOV], *iovec = inline_vecs; in aio_read() local
1610 struct iovec inline_vecs[UIO_FASTIOV], *iovec = inline_vecs; in aio_write() local
/linux/drivers/atm/
H A Dhe.h126 } iovec[TPD_MAXIOV]; member